"Smiling and waving hands" Ibrahim Raisi's last act before the helicopter crash
The report came out regarding what was the last activity of the President of Iran, Ibrahim Raisi, who lost his life in a helicopter accident.
Several international news organizations have published the latest photos of the Iranian president, revealing the last activity of Ibrahim Raisi before the accident. Azerbaijan President Ilham Aliyuf is also present with him in the pictures. On Sunday, both inaugurated a dam on the Aras River.
The published photos show Ibrahim Raisi accompanying an Iranian delegation during an official visit to Iran's neighboring country, Azerbaijan.
These are the scenes a few hours before the helicopter crash. Ibrahim Raisi was seen smiling and waving his hands in a picture. At the same time, Ilham Ali Youf is also in a happy mood with him.
Ibrahim Raisi and Ilham Ali Youf are seen shaking hands in one picture while in others they are seen together in joint meetings. Ibrahim Raisi went to Azerbaijan, a country located in the east of Iran, on Sunday morning.

Along with the President, Iranian Foreign Minister Hossein Amirabdollahian, Governor of East Azerbaijan Malik Rahmati and the spokesman of the Iranian Supreme Leader were also on board the helicopter that crashed.

It should be noted that Iranian authorities announced that a helicopter carrying President Ibrahim Raisi and Foreign Minister Hossein Amir Abdullahian crashed in the mountainous regions of Azerbaijan on Sunday, killing all on board.
